The President of the Republic, Pedro Castillo, held a meeting at the Government Palace with businessmen and representatives of the National Society of Mining and Oil (SNMPE), in which they discussed issues about the situation of hydrocarbons in the country and the importance of the massification of gas to all sectors of the country.
“We have agreed on several issues, especially the issue of gas overcrowding so that it can reach more Peruvians in the shortest time,” said a representative of the SNMPE.

They also reported that they did not address the Camisea gas issue. However, they expressed their commitment to work together with the Government to bring gas to the sectors of the country where fuel does not arrive.
“We have talked about the importance of making more investment in the sector that leads us to produce hydrocarbons in the short term and the importance of the development of the hydrocarbons sector in the social and economic sphere to the population of all of Peru,” they indicated.
The meeting was attended by President Pedro Castillo with seven businessmen linked to the hydrocarbon sector, as well as representatives of Pluspetrol, Calidad, Savia, and others.
